Summary of the contracting process

The University of Sheffield is currently seeking tenders for the 3D Printed Electronics Prototyping (3DPEP) project, which falls under the special-purpose machine tools industry category. Situated in Catcliffe, South Yorkshire, this procurement is in the Tender stage and follows an open procedure as outlined in the Public Contracts Regulations 2015. Interested parties must submit their tenders by 12 noon on 23rd March 2020, with the contract period expected to commence on 14th April 2020 and extend until 31st March 2021.

Notice Description

2459/447/MY/DPG/19 3D Printed Electronics Prototyping (3DPEP) The University of Sheffield wishes to invite tenders for a 3D Printed Electronics Prototyping (3DPEP) on behalf of the Advanced Manufacturing Research Centre, Design and Prototyping Group at Catcliffe, South Yorkshire. Scope of Requirement The AMRC Design and Prototyping Group have a need to develop a capability for rapid prototyping of electronic circuit designs. Developing this capability will support the strategic aim of the AMRC Design and Prototyping group to provide a world class agile digital product prototyping service and demonstrate to industry the opportunities for integrated agile digital product design.
